More Zelda Symphony dates
June 6; Los Angeles, CA; Greek Theatre (during E3 Expo 2012)
July 7; Houston, TX; Jesse H. Jones Hall for the Performing Arts
July 12; San Diego, CA; Embarcadero Marina Park South (during Comic Con 2012)
July 25; Philadelphia, PA; Mann Center
July 26; Vienna, VA; Filene Center at Wolf Trap National Park for the Performing Arts
September 22; Minneapolis, MN; Orpheum Theatre

But I do have an interest in playing Twilight Princess, and I want ask; how is it? Does it live up to _Skyward Sword_? Thanks.
There's no such thing as a bad Zelda game (not counting the CDi atrocities), and Twilight Princess is one of my favorites. It has a much darker and more serious tone compared to most others in the series, and takes after Ocarina of Time in a lot of ways. Some people cite these as bad things causing it to lack originality, but they're actually why I like it (I love seeing how the same places change or don't change from era to era). But any way you slice it, it's a solid game which adds a lot to the overall mythos and is definitely worth playing.
Is it as good as Skyward Sword? No. But few Zelda games, or games in general, are.
